Early Experiments and Innovations
Before the advent of the light bulb as we know it, inventors like Humphry Davy and Warren de la Rue experimented with electric arcs and incandescent materials. Their work was foundational, demonstrating that light could be produced through electricity. However, these early prototypes were not practical for everyday use, primarily due to their inefficiency and high energy consumption.
It wasn’t until the development of a reliable filament that the light bulb became a viable option for widespread use. This breakthrough was crucial in transitioning from gas lamps and candles to electric lighting, which offered greater convenience and safety. The search for the perfect filament led to numerous experiments with different materials, including carbonized bamboo and various metals, each contributing to the evolution of lighting technology.

Incandescent Bulbs: A Historical Perspective
Incandescent bulbs, while revolutionary, are known for their high energy consumption. They convert only about 10% of the energy they use into visible light, with the rest lost as heat. This inefficiency prompted the search for alternatives that could provide the same level of illumination while using less energy.

The Shift Towards Energy Efficiency
In response to growing concerns about energy consumption, the lighting industry began to explore more efficient alternatives. Compact fluorescent lamps (CFLs) and light-emitting diodes (LEDs) emerged as viable options, offering significant reductions in energy use compared to traditional incandescent bulbs.
These advancements not only reduced energy costs for consumers but also contributed to broader environmental goals. As energy efficiency became a priority, regulations and standards were introduced to encourage the adoption of more sustainable lighting solutions. Governments and organizations worldwide began to implement initiatives aimed at phasing out inefficient lighting, further accelerating the transition to energy-efficient technologies. This shift not only helped to lower greenhouse gas emissions but also spurred economic growth in the lighting sector, as manufacturers innovated to meet the new demands of eco-conscious consumers. The rise of smart lighting systems, which allow for automated control and energy monitoring, represents the next frontier in the quest for sustainability, showcasing how technology continues to evolve in response to our energy needs.

LED Lighting: The Game Changer
LED technology has revolutionized the lighting industry, offering unparalleled energy efficiency and longevity. Unlike incandescent bulbs, LEDs convert a higher percentage of energy into light, resulting in lower energy bills and reduced environmental impact.
Moreover, LEDs have a significantly longer lifespan, often lasting up to 25 times longer than traditional bulbs. This longevity not only reduces replacement costs but also minimizes waste, aligning with modern sustainability goals. Additionally, the versatility of LED lighting allows for a wide range of applications, from residential settings to commercial spaces and even outdoor environments. With options for dimming and color temperature adjustments, LEDs can create the perfect ambiance for any occasion, enhancing both functionality and aesthetics.
Smart Lighting Solutions
The emergence of smart lighting solutions has further transformed the landscape of lighting technology. These systems allow users to control their lighting remotely, adjust brightness, and even change colors, all through a smartphone or smart home device.
Smart lighting not only enhances convenience but also promotes energy efficiency. Users can schedule lights to turn off when not needed, reducing unnecessary energy consumption. Innovations on the Horizon
Research and development in lighting technology are ongoing, with innovations such as organic light-emitting diodes (OLEDs) and advanced smart lighting systems on the horizon. OLEDs, for instance, offer the potential for thinner, more flexible lighting solutions that can be integrated into a variety of surfaces. This flexibility allows designers to create seamless lighting experiences that enhance the architectural beauty of a space, blurring the lines between technology and art.
Additionally, advancements in lighting controls and automation will likely become more prevalent, allowing for even greater energy savings and user customization. These innovations will not only enhance the functionality of lighting systems but also contribute to the overall aesthetic of spaces.
